What has worked for me is a variety of snails that remain hidden during the daytime in the LR and DSB such as Nassarus, Cerith and Bumblebee....they keep the tank clean but they are working when your invert predators are sleeping. I have hermits too but my fish have always left them alone. I may be lucky with regard th the hermits but I do have several invert eating fish and have yet to have any casualties due to my fish in well over 2 years. Good luck!

Undulate,
What kind of trigger and snails do you have? My tank looks void of a clean up crew until the lights go out and then my tank explodes with life and the best part is that my triggers are sleeping. My success may be partially due to the fact that my triggers (Bluethroat and pinktail) are planktonic and not purely invert eating machines. P.S.
